Ionia County, Michigan, is one of several counties experiencing a disease that is attacking the whitetail deer herd. The disease is EHD, that is transmitted by a fly bite. The attached photo shows an 8 point buck stumbling in the right area of the photo. This photo was taken on August 11th, 2012. We found this buck dead not 40 yards from where this photo was taken on August 13th, 2012. He was a tall 8 point with approximately a 16-17 inch inside spread. A horrible death for such a beautiful animal.
